The Role of Electrical Panels in Home Safety

Electrical panels serve as the heart of the home’s power system. They distribute electricity from the network to various parts of the home. If an electrical panel malfunctions, it can lead to inconsistencies in power distribution, causing devices to malfunction or electrical wires to overheat. This can lead to severe consequences, such as power failures and electrical fires. With regular updates and inspections, homeowners can ensure their electrical panel operates correctly, keeping their home and family safe.

The Risk of Outdated Electrical Panels

Keeping old or outdated panels can be risky. With time and use, electrical panels can wear out, making them less efficient and more hazardous. Older panels can struggle to handle the load of modern electrical devices, leading to frequent circuit breaker tripping. This is a sign that the electrical panel is reaching its capacity. Ignoring these signs and continuing to overload outdated panels can lead to any number of home safety concerns, including electrical fires.

When to Consider an Electrical Panel Update

While regular updates are crucial, knowing when to consider an update is equally important. Warning signs such as frequent circuit breaker tripping, flickering lights, hot or discolored outlets, and an inability to run multiple appliances simultaneously all indicate the need for an update.
